How much do financial operations associ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for financial operations associate in Nevada is $26.73,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.12 and $30.87 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a financial operations associate?

Financial Operations Associates are professionals who support the financial activities of an organization, including managing transactions, reconciling accounts, processing invoices, and assisting with budgeting and reporting. They ensure that financial records are accurate and in compliance with regulations. Their role is crucial in maintaining the smooth operation of a company's financial processes and supporting the finance team with daily administrative and analytical tasks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a financial operations associ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Financial Operations Associate, you need strong analytical abilities, attention to detail, and a foundational understanding of accounting or finance principles, often supported by a relevant degree. Familiarity with financial software such as Excel, ERP systems (like SAP or Oracle), and possibly certifications like CPA or CFA are highly valued. Excellent organizational skills, clear communication, and the ability to work collaboratively make someone stand out in this role. These skills ensure accurate financial processing, compliance, and effective coordination within a fast-paced finance environment.

What are some common challenges financial operations associates face when managing transaction accuracy and reporting deadlines?

Financial Operations Associates often navigate tight deadlines and high transaction volumes, which can make maintaining accuracy a challenge. They must pay close attention to detail when reconciling accounts, processing payments, and preparing financial reports to ensure compliance and avoid discrepancies. Additionally, collaborating with cross-functional teams such as accounting, compliance, and treasury requires strong communication skills to resolve issues efficiently. Adapting to frequent changes in regulations or internal processes is also a key aspect of the role.

Job description

General Summary of Job Duties:The Financial Planning and Analytics Associate role is responsible for producing, maintaining, and distributing recurring and ad hoc financial and operational reports that support management oversight and decision-making across the casino resort. This position ensures the accuracy, consistency, and timeliness of financial data used in budgeting, forecasting, and performance reporting. The role prepares variance analyses, dashboards, and standardized reporting packages, and works closely with finance, accounting, and operational teams to validate data, investigate anomalies, and explain performance drivers. This position requires strong attention to detail, analytical skills, and the ability to clearly communicate financial results to departmental leadership and executive management.

Principle Responsibilities and Duties:

  • Produce, maintain, and distribute recurring and ad hoc financial and operational reports supporting management oversight across all casino resort departments (gaming, hotel, food & beverage, retail, etc.).
  • Ensure the accuracy, completeness, consistency, and timeliness of financial and operational data used in reporting, budgeting, and forecasting processes.
  • Compile, validate, and analyze data from multiple systems and sources to support standardized reporting packages, dashboards, and executive summaries.
  • Prepare variance analyses, trend analyses, and performance summaries to explain key drivers of results and highlight notable changes or anomalies.
  • Collaborate with finance, accounting, and operational teams to reconcile data, resolve discrepancies, and improve data quality and reporting reliability.
  • Document reporting methodologies, definitions, assumptions, and processes to ensure consistency and transparency across reporting outputs.
  • Identify reporting inefficiencies, data gaps, and opportunities for process improvement; recommend enhancements to reporting workflows and tools.
  • Support department heads with analysis, reporting, and data requests to assist with operational decision-making.
  • Present analysis, findings, and insights to departmental leadership and executive management in a clear and concise manner.
  • Manage multiple reporting deliverables and projects concurrently while meeting established deadlines.
  • Perform ad hoc analyses and special reporting projects as requested by leadership.
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of internal reporting standards, data structures, and reporting tools used across the organization.
  • Safeguard the confidentiality and security of sensitive financial, operational, and guest-related information.
  • Maintain an open and effective line of communication with leadership and the executive team regarding reporting needs and deliverables.
  • Produce high-quality documentation, reports, and presentations that meet organizational standards.
  • Ensure a high level of data accuracy and integrity in all reporting outputs.
